elektronenblitz63
Anmeldungsdatum: 16. Januar 2007
Beiträge: 29307
Wohnort: NRW
|
Hallo, bei mir funktionierte nach dem hier im Thread beschriebenen Umstellung zwar das wlan einwandfrei, allerdings konnte ich danach nicht mehr über den Lan port ins netzwerk.
dann mal prüfen woran das liegt. Treibermodul wird geladen, Schnittstelle ist vorhanden oder fehlt?
|
mh75
(Themenstarter)
Anmeldungsdatum: 5. Januar 2009
Beiträge: 329
Wohnort: Bayern
|
Hallo, gestern hab ich 10.04.01 neu auf mein eee aufgespielt. Wlan musste ich wieder umständlich nachinstallieren. Nun funktioniert auch die Lan Schnittstelle, aber...
... nur, wenn ich die unten beschriebene Änderung bez. der Bildschirmhelligkeit nicht in "grub" eingebe. Denn wenn ich es wie unten beschrieben mache, dann hab ich keine Lan Verbindung mehr und kann sie auch nicht herstellen.
Was genau aktiviert diese Befehlszeile im eeepc?
Hab ich was falsch eingetragen, oder kann man das Problem mit der Helligkeits fn Taste anders berichtigen? dirk79 schrieb: Hallo mh75, zur Behebung des Problems mit der Bildschirmhelligkeit: GR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i_osi=Linux acpi_backlight=vendor"
meine grub sieht so aus. GRUB_DEFAULT=0
#GRUB_HIDDEN_TIMEOUT=0
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_TIMEOUT=2
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ash"
GRUB_CMDLINE_LINUX=""
nach der Änderung so...
GRUB_DEFAULT=0
#GRUB_HIDDEN_TIMEOUT=0
GRUB_HIDDEN_TIMEOUT_QUIET=true
GRUB_TIMEOUT=2
G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`
GRUB_CMDLINE_LINUX_DEFAULT="quiet splash acpi_osi=Linux acpi_backlight=vendor"
GRUB_CMDLINE_LINUX="" An was kann das liegen? Gruß Markus
|
mh75
(Themenstarter)
Anmeldungsdatum: 5. Januar 2009
Beiträge: 329
Wohnort: Bayern
|
... jetzt hab ich es selbst gefunden. und zwar werden wohl alle fn-Tasten durch die Änderung richtig aktiviert, nicht nur die Helligkeitstaste.
Dadurch ist auf meinem 1001P die Fn Taste für Wlan auch mit der allgemeinen Lan Verbindung verknüpft und schaltet diese auch ab, wenn man nur das Wlan ausschalten möchte.
Weiss jemand zufällig, ob man die beiden Funktionen voneinander trennen kann?
Gruß Markus
|
elektronenblitz63
Anmeldungsdatum: 16. Januar 2007
Beiträge: 29307
Wohnort: NRW
|
Hallo, Weiss jemand zufällig, ob man die beiden Funktionen voneinander trennen kann?
ich habe keine Ahnung über welche Skripte das beim eee-PC gesteuert wird. Teste mal rfkill
rfkill list
rfkill block wlan
rfkill unblock wlan
|
mh75
(Themenstarter)
Anmeldungsdatum: 5. Januar 2009
Beiträge: 329
Wohnort: Bayern
|
Hallo elektronenblitz63, weder soft- noch hardblock. Wenn ich "block wlan" eingebe, dann wird auch die LAN Verbindung getrennt! Gruß Markus
|
maggo1978
Anmeldungsdatum: 24. September 2010
Beiträge: 4
|
Hi Markus, hab heute morgen hier im Forum dasselbe Problem gepostet:
http://forum.ubuntuusers.de/topic/asus-1005p-hotkey-wlan-ausschalten-deaktiviert/ Nachdem mich praseodym freundlicherweise auf Deinen Thread verwiesen hat hab ich mal gezielt nach "ACPI_OSI=LINUX" gesucht und habe folgendes gefunden: https://bugs.launchpad.net/ubuntu/+source/linux/+bug/505452/comments/54 Sieht also so aus als ob wir auf einen neuen Kernel warten müssten... Dort ist zwar ein Link mitdem man den Kernel vorab runterladen kann, aber da ich jetzt zumindest weiß dass ich halt WLAN aktivieren muss damit LAN funktioniert, warte ich halt mal ab bis der 2.6.34 von alleine zu mir kommt 😉 Viele Grüße,
Marco
|
elektronenblitz63
Anmeldungsdatum: 16. Januar 2007
Beiträge: 29307
Wohnort: NRW
|
Teste mal folgendes Skript Paket für die Benachrichtigungsanzeige:
sudo apt-get install libnotify-bin
Skript anlegen:
gedit lan_wlan_switch.sh
Inhalt einfügen und speichern:
#!/bin/bash
### aktiviert/deaktiviert LAN und WLAN im Wechsel
### Elektronenblitz63 -ubuntuusers.de 2010
### published under GPL V3
# libnotify settings
TITLE="Verbindungen"
LON="LAN aktiviert - WLAN deaktiviert"
LOFF="LAN deaktiviert - WLAN aktiviert"
WLANLOGO=/usr/share/icons/gnome/scalable/devices/network-wired.svg
LANLOGO=/usr/share/icons/gnome/scalable/devices/network-wireless.svg
# Module die entladen/geladen werden sollen
lanmodul1=atl1c
wlanmodul=ath9k
# Abfrage Status/LAN-Modul geladen
module_present="`lsmod | egrep -wo $lanmodul1`"
# deaktiviert LAN - aktiviere WLAN
if [ "$module_present" = $lanmodul1 ]; then
modprobe -rf $lanmodul1
modprobe $wlanmodul
notify-send -i $LANLOGO "$TITLE" "$LOFF"
# deaktiviert WLAN - aktiviere LAN
else
modprobe -rf $wlanmodul
modprobe $lanmodul1
notify-send -i $WLANLOGO "$TITLE" "$LON"
fi
exit
Ausführbar machen:
chmod +x lan_wlan_switch.sh
Testen:
sudo ./lan_wlan_switch.sh
ifconfig
iwconfig
(mehrmals nacheinander)
|
mh75
(Themenstarter)
Anmeldungsdatum: 5. Januar 2009
Beiträge: 329
Wohnort: Bayern
|
So, danke erst mal elektronenblitz63, das Ergebniss ist noch etwas zweifelhaft, mit Fehlermeldung nach betätigen der .sh!
Fehlermeldung:
~$ sudo ./lan_wlan_switch.sh
WARNING: All config files need .conf: /etc/modprobe.d/ndiswrapper, it will be ignored in a future release.
WARNING: All config files need .conf: /etc/modprobe.d/ndiswrapper, it will be ignored in a future release.
...................ifconfig 1..............................................
~$ ifconfig
eth0 Link encap:Ethernet Hardware Adresse ...
inet Adresse:... Bcast:... Maske:...
inet6-Adresse: ... Gültigkeitsbereich:Verbindung
UP BROADCAST RUNNING MULTICAST MTU:1500 Metrik:1
RX packets:15 errors:0 dropped:0 overruns:0 frame:0
TX packets:32 errors:0 dropped:0 overruns:0 carrier:1
Kollisionen:0 Sendewarteschlangenlänge:1000
RX bytes:2772 (2.7 KB) TX bytes:4511 (4.5 KB)
Interrupt:29
lo Link encap:Lokale Schleife
inet Adresse:127.0.0.1 Maske:255.0.0.0
inet6-Adresse: ::1/128 Gültigkeitsbereich:Maschine
UP LOOPBACK RUNNING MTU:16436 Metrik:1
RX packets:16964 errors:0 dropped:0 overruns:0 frame:0
TX packets:16964 errors:0 dropped:0 overruns:0 carrier:0
Kollisionen:0 Sendewarteschlangenlänge:0
RX bytes:1330577 (1.3 MB) TX bytes:1330577 (1.3 MB)
...............ifconfig 2.....................................................
~$ ifconfig
lo Link encap:Lokale Schleife
inet Adresse:127.0.0.1 Maske:255.0.0.0
inet6-Adresse: ::1/128 Gültigkeitsbereich:Maschine
UP LOOPBACK RUNNING MTU:16436 Metrik:1
RX packets:16966 errors:0 dropped:0 overruns:0 frame:0
TX packets:16966 errors:0 dropped:0 overruns:0 carrier:0
Kollisionen:0 Sendewarteschlangenlänge:0
RX bytes:1330685 (1.3 MB) TX bytes:1330685 (1.3 MB)
Das icon mit Text funktioniert und schaltet den normalen Lan Port ab. Allerdings ändert es praktisch nichts am wlan! Gruß Markus
|
elektronenblitz63
Anmeldungsdatum: 16. Januar 2007
Beiträge: 29307
Wohnort: NRW
|
Ich bin vom Treibermodul ath9k für WLAN ausgegangen, oder wird Ndiswrapper verwendet? Dieser verursacht auch die Hinweise (ist kein Fehler) Info bitte:
lspci -nnk | grep -i net -A2
lsmod
iwconfig
Sofern ath9k für die WLAN-Karte verwendet wird, probiere diese mal manuell zu entladen/Laden
sudo modprobe -rf ath9k
iwconfig
sudo modprobe ath9k
iwconfig
|
mh75
(Themenstarter)
Anmeldungsdatum: 5. Januar 2009
Beiträge: 329
Wohnort: Bayern
|
habs diesmal über Ndiswrapper probiert, dass ich nicht jedesmal nach einem Kernelupdate alles neu machen muß! Gruß Markus ~$ lspci -nnk | grep -i net -A2
01:00.0 Ethernet controller [0200]: Atheros Communications Atheros AR8132 / L1c Gigabit Ethernet Adapter [1969:1062] (rev c0)
Kernel driver in use: atl1c
Kernel modules: atl1c
02:00.0 Network controller [0280]: Atheros Communications Inc. Device [168c:002c] (rev 01)
Kernel driver in use: ndiswrapper
..@..:~$ lsmod
Module Size Used by
atl1c 28307 0
binfmt_misc 6587 1
ppdev 5259 0
snd_hda_codec_realtek 203312 1
fbcon 35102 71
tileblit 2031 1 fbcon
font 7557 1 fbcon
bitblit 4707 1 fbcon
softcursor 1189 1 bitblit
vga16fb 11385 0
vgastate 8961 1 vga16fb
snd_hda_intel 22037 2
snd_hda_codec 74201 2 snd_hda_codec_realtek,snd_hda_intel
snd_hwdep 5412 1 snd_hda_codec
snd_pcm_oss 35308 0
snd_mixer_oss 13746 1 snd_pcm_oss
snd_pcm 70886 3 snd_hda_intel,snd_hda_codec,snd_pcm_oss
snd_seq_dummy 1338 0
snd_seq_oss 26726 0
snd_seq_midi 4557 0
snd_rawmidi 19056 1 snd_seq_midi
snd_seq_midi_event 6003 2 snd_seq_oss,snd_seq_midi
snd_seq 47263 6 snd_seq_dummy,snd_seq_oss,snd_seq_midi,snd_seq_midi_event
snd_timer 19098 2 snd_pcm,snd_seq
snd_seq_device 5700 5 snd_seq_dummy,snd_seq_oss,snd_seq_midi,snd_rawmidi,snd_seq
i915 286433 4
snd 54148 16 snd_hda_codec_realtek,snd_hda_intel,snd_hda_codec,snd_hwdep,snd_pcm_oss,snd_mixer_oss,snd_pcm,snd_seq_oss,snd_rawmidi,snd_seq,snd_timer,snd_seq_device
uvcvideo 57022 0
drm_kms_helper 29297 1 i915
psmouse 63245 0
videodev 34361 1 uvcvideo
v4l1_compat 13251 2 uvcvideo,videodev
intel_agp 24415 2 i915
drm 163098 5 i915,drm_kms_helper
i2c_algo_bit 5028 1 i915
soundcore 6620 1 snd
serio_raw 3978 0
joydev 8708 0
eeepc_laptop 13915 0
video 17375 1 i915
ndiswrapper 184867 0
snd_page_alloc 7172 2 snd_hda_intel,snd_pcm
output 1871 1 video
agpgart 31788 2 intel_agp,drm
lp 7028 0
parport 32635 2 ppdev,lp
usbhid 36174 0
hid 67032 1 usbhid
ahci 32232 2
|
elektronenblitz63
Anmeldungsdatum: 16. Januar 2007
Beiträge: 29307
Wohnort: NRW
|
habs diesmal über Ndiswrapper probiert, dass ich nicht jedesmal nach einem Kernelupdate alles neu machen muß!
Dann muss auch ein entsprechender Eintrag im Skript geändert werden:
...
# Module die entladen/geladen werden sollen
lanmodul1=atl1c
wlanmodul=ndiswrapper (steht ja auch eindeutig darüber 😉 )
|
mh75
(Themenstarter)
Anmeldungsdatum: 5. Januar 2009
Beiträge: 329
Wohnort: Bayern
|
Jetzt schauts ganz gut aus. danke das war der richtige Befehl. Wenn ich das jetzt richtig verstehe, dann ist das wlan ganz ausgeschaltet, also auch keine aktive Netzsuche. Gruß Markus PS. Fällt Dir :dazu was ein?
|
elektronenblitz63
Anmeldungsdatum: 16. Januar 2007
Beiträge: 29307
Wohnort: NRW
|
Zu Skype kann ich nichts weiter sagen. Das hat sicherlich etwas mit den Audioeinstellungen zu tun und wäre in "Multimedia" wohl besser aufgehoben. Damit das Skript bequem mittels Tastenkombi bedienbar ist gehe folgendermaßen vor. Nach /sbin kopieren
sudo cp lan_wlan_switch.sh /sbin
Unter System > Einstellungen > Tastenkombinationen eine neue Kombination hinzufügen.
Befehl
sudo /sbin/lan_wlan_switch.sh Tastenkombination erfassen, z.B.
Strg +
F2 oder etwas anderes auswählen. Kennwortabfrage (sudo) für das Skript umgehen (sudo/Konfiguration):
sudo visudo
Folgende Zeile einfügen (Benutzername ist entsprechend dem tatsächlichen Benutzer anzugeben):
...
# Members of the admin group may gain root privileges
%admin ALL=(ALL) ALL
Benutzername ALL=NOPASSWD: /sbin/lan_wlan_switch.sh
Mit
Strg +
O speichern und mit
Strg +
X den Editor beenden. Fertig. Mittels vorab gewählter Tastenkombination können nun LAN und WLAN im Wechsel ein- und ausgeschaltet werden. Wenn ich das jetzt richtig verstehe, dann ist das wlan ganz ausgeschaltet, also auch keine aktive Netzsuche.
Genau, die Treibermodule werden ja entladen.
|
mh75
(Themenstarter)
Anmeldungsdatum: 5. Januar 2009
Beiträge: 329
Wohnort: Bayern
|
Super, vielen Dank für Deine Hilfe. Gruß Markus
|
stripes
Anmeldungsdatum: 2. Juli 2008
Beiträge: 46
|
Guten Tag allerseits,
ich habe soeben versucht den Treiber "ath9k" zu installieren. Da sich die Anleitung auf den 2.6.32-22 Kernel bezieht habe ich diesen z.Z. auch installiert.
Bei der Eingabe "make" taucht ein Fehler auf:
user@net1:~/compat-wireless-2010-09-23$ make
/home/user/compat-wireless-2010-09-23/config.mk:196: "WARNING: CONFIG_CFG80211_WEXT will be deactivated or not working because kernel was compiled with CONFIG_WIRELESS_EXT=n. Tools using wext interface like iwconfig will not work. To activate it build your kernel e.g. with CONFIG_LIBIPW=m."
make -C /lib/modules/2.6.32-22-generic/build M=/home/user/compat-wireless-2010-09-23 modules
make: *** /lib/modules/2.6.32-22-generic/build: No such file or directory. Schluss.
make: *** [modules] Fehler 2
user@net1:~/compat-wireless-2010-09-23$ uname -a
Linux net1 2.6.32-22-generic #36-Ubuntu SMP Thu Jun 3 22:02:19 UTC 2010 i686 GNU/Linux
Es ist aber doch der 2.6.32-22 installiert, und kein pae!
|